情感識別是機器通過識別和理解過程把人類的語音、表情和肢體語言中的情感信息識別出來。情感交互是機器通過接收人類的情感信息來模擬人類的情感決策過程,從而表達出自身情感的過程。本文的主要目標是把虛擬人技術應用到人機交互中,研究出具有情感識別功能和情感表達功能的機器。本文的具體工作和貢獻包括:第一,詳細描述虛擬人的三維模型和情感模型的建立過程。這里介紹了虛擬人實體的建立和控制,以及虛擬人的情感計算模型和情感決策機制。利用三維建模工具和游戲制作軟件,來建立虛擬人和虛擬場景,并通過對虛擬人控制模塊的設定來驅動虛擬人的動作和行為特點,這使虛擬人能夠從行為上表達情感。虛擬人的情感模型是虛擬人情感計算和決策的關鍵,是虛擬人具有情感能力的基礎。這里主要工作就是通過模擬人的情感計算過程和決策機制,來建立虛擬人的情感工作機制,從而控制虛擬人的情感計算過程,使虛擬人具有模擬人的情感表達的能力。第二,通過分析情感語音信號,來識別情感語音信號中的參數信息,并進一步識別出情感語音信號中的情感信息。語音信號中的參數有多種,本文在比較和總結的基礎上,選定了三種參數來綜合的識別語音信號中的情感信息。在情感語音語料庫的基礎上建立了情感特征參數數據庫,這個數據庫的主要是建立特征參數的參數模型,為情感識別建立識別基礎。第三,利用隱馬爾科夫模型算法在語音信號識別上的優點,來對情感語音信號進行情感信息的識別。情感信息與語言信息有共同的聲學特征,只是二者反映的信息不同。通過情感語音信號的特征分析和理論驗證,隱馬爾科夫模型是一個理想的選擇。實驗證明,隱馬爾科夫模型在情感信息的識別上,表現出很好的識別效果和較高的識別率,為隱馬爾科夫模型的應用提供了事實支持。第四,建立人機交互系統原型,通過對整個系統進行測試和驗證,來證明人機情感交互的可行性和科學性。驗證主要通過情感識別和情感決策兩方面進行,情感識別的主要是建立在情感語音識別的基礎上,情感決策就是通過驗證虛擬人情感表達的結果跟期望值的對比結果。
標簽:
情感虛擬人技術
人機交互
上傳時間:
2022-06-18
上傳用戶:jiabin